To tie up this thread; I got my gstreamer pipline to work after I looked closer at the output from v4l2-ctl --all -d /dev/video4… the format was automatically set to NV61(on kernel 4.16) instead of NV12(on kernel 4.9). So I set the src format explicitly to NV12 in my gst pipline.
